Digital physiotherapy wearable refers to a wearable device designed to monitor, track, and enhance physical therapy exercises in real time. It captures movement data and provides actionable feedback to optimize rehabilitation outcomes. Digital physiotherapy wearables improve exercise accuracy and consistency, enabling users to achieve better results efficiently. The main product types of digital physiotherapy wearables are smart clothing, wearable sensors, exoskeletons, and others. Smart clothing refers to garments embedded with sensors and conductive fibers that monitor body movements, muscle activity, and posture to support physiotherapy and rehabilitation. The technologies include Bluetooth, wireless fidelity (Wi-Fi), radio frequency identification (RFID), and others. These wearables are distributed through online and offline channels and are applied in musculoskeletal disorders, neurological disorders, sports and fitness, rehabilitation, and others and are used by several end-users, including hospitals and clinics, home care settings, sports and fitness centers, and others.

The increasing incidence of musculoskeletal disorders is expected to propel the growth of the digital physiotherapy wearable market going forward. Musculoskeletal disorders are conditions affecting muscles, bones, joints, tendons, and ligaments, often causing pain and limiting movement. The rise in musculoskeletal disorders is driven by sedentary lifestyles, as prolonged sitting and lack of physical activity increase strain on muscles and joints, resulting to pain and limited mobility. Digital physiotherapy wearables help address the increasing incidence of musculoskeletal disorders by monitoring posture and movement in real time, providing personalized feedback to prevent strain, and promoting proper musculoskeletal health. For instance, in January 2024, according to GOV.UK, a UK-based government agency, the prevalence of people aged 16 and over self-reporting a long term musculoskeletal disorder condition was 18.4% in 2023. Therefore, the increasing incidence of musculoskeletal disorders is driving the growth of the digital physiotherapy wearable industry.Key Players In The Global Digital Physiotherapy Wearable Market

Major companies operating in the digital physiotherapy wearable market are focusing on developing second-generation products, such as neurotechnology-based wearables, to deliver personalized therapy through real-time neural and motion feedback. A neurotechnology-based wearable combines neuroscience and sensor technology to track and stimulate neural activity, enhancing movement, muscle control, and rehabilitation outcomes by converting brain and nerve signals into real-time therapeutic feedback. For instance, in September 2025, Cionic, a US-based biotechnology company, launched Neural Sleeve 2. This second-generation wearable neurotechnology is the first Food and Drug Administration (FDA)-cleared device to simultaneously activate muscle movement and relax muscle spasms using AI-driven MultiStim technology. It aims to improve mobility and muscle re-education for people with neurological conditions such as multiple sclerosis, cerebral palsy, spinal cord injury, and stroke, addressing a critical challenge of spasticity that affects movement, pain, and sleep. The clearance represents a major milestone in mobility care, enabling more comprehensive support for patients nationwide.What Are Latest Mergers And Acquisitions In The Digital Physiotherapy Wearable Market?
In July 2024, Sun Life, a US-based financial services company, partnered with Hinge Health to deliver effective digital musculoskeletal care to improve member health and manage costs. The partnership aims to enhance healthcare outcomes for members with muscoskeletal disorder conditions while controlling rising treatment costs through personalized digital care programs. Hinge Health is a US-based manufacturer of a digital physiotherapy wearable called Enso.Regional Outlook
